About The Position

The Trackman Associate has primary responsibility for making sure the product is properly labeled and placed on correct pallets for inventory. This role requires attention to detail, organizational skills, and the ability to work proactively without supervision. The associate will ensure the track remains clear, cases are sorted accurately, and the finished cooler track area is kept clean and organized. Communication with team members regarding labeling, coding, or equipment issues is also a key part of the role.

Responsibilities

  • Efficiently remove cases from the track and place them on the appropriate pallets, ensuring the track remains clear and free of backups (no yellow lights).
  • Accurately identify and sort cases by reading labels to ensure they are placed on the correct pallet.
  • Keep the finished cooler track area clean and organized, including sweeping and disposing of trash as needed.
  • Inspect each case to confirm it is properly sealed and ready for shipping.
  • Monitor finished product labels and codes to ensure accuracy and compliance.
  • Communicate with egg room team members if any issues arise with labeling, coding, or the taping machine.
